What Are PPR Pipe Couplings?

PPR couplings are short, cylindrical fittings used to join two PPR pipes of the same diameter in a straight line. They are installed using heat fusion welding, creating a permanent, monolithic connection that eliminates leaks.

Types of PPR Couplings

  1. Standard Couplings – For standard PPR pipes (PN10, PN16, PN20).
  2. Insulated Couplings – Designed with foam lining to reduce heat loss in hot water systems.
  3. Transition Couplings – Used to connect PPR pipes to other materials (e.g., copper, PVC).

Key Benefits of PPR Couplings

1. Leak-Proof Joints with Heat Fusion Welding

  • Unlike threaded or glued connections, PPR fusion welding creates a homogeneous bond, preventing leaks.
  • No risk of corrosion, scaling, or mineral buildup inside pipes.

2. High Temperature & Pressure Resistance

  • Withstands continuous hot water temperatures up to 203°F (95°C).
  • Rated for pressures up to 20 bar (PN20), ideal for high-pressure plumbing.

3. Corrosion & Chemical Resistant

  • Immune to rust, electrolysis, and chlorine damage—unlike metal pipes.
  • Safe for drinking water and chemical transport.

4. Lightweight & Easy to Install

  • 50% lighter than metal pipes, reducing labor and transport costs.
  • No need for threading, soldering, or toxic adhesives.

5. Long Lifespan & Low Maintenance

  • 50+ year service life with no degradation.
  • Smooth inner surface prevents clogging and bacterial growth.

Step-by-Step PPR Coupling Installation Guide

1. Cut the PPR Pipe Properly

  • Use a PPR pipe cutter for a clean, square cut.
  • Remove burrs with a deburring tool.

2. Mark the Fusion Depth

  • Measure and mark the insertion depth on the pipe (usually 1.1x the pipe diameter).

3. Preheat the Welding Machine

  • Set the PPR welding machine to 260°C (500°F).
  • Allow it to fully heat up (indicator light will turn on).

4. Heat Fusion Welding Process

  1. Insert pipe and coupling into the heating tool simultaneously.
  2. Hold for 4-6 seconds (varies by pipe size).
  3. Remove and quickly join the pipe and coupling in one smooth motion.
  4. Hold firmly for 10-15 seconds to prevent misalignment.

5. Cooling & Pressure Testing

  • Allow 5-10 minutes for the joint to cool.
  • Conduct a pressure test (1.5x working pressure) to ensure no leaks.
